Key concepts and overview
The concept of user experience encompasses all aspects of the end-user’s interaction with a casino, whether it be online or in-person. It includes the design, usability, accessibility, and overall enjoyment of the gaming experience. A positive user experience can lead to higher player retention rates, while a negative one can drive potential customers away. For beginners, grasping these core ideas is essential to navigating the casino landscape effectively.
- Usability: This refers to how easy and intuitive the casino platform is for users. A user-friendly interface can significantly enhance the gaming experience.
- Accessibility: Ensuring that all players, regardless of their abilities, can enjoy the games is crucial. This includes providing options for those with disabilities.
- Engagement: The level of interaction and emotional connection players feel towards the games and the casino brand itself.
Main features and details
To delve deeper into user experience, it is important to break down its essential components. A successful casino must focus on several key features:
- Intuitive Navigation: Players should be able to find their favorite games quickly without unnecessary clicks or confusion. A well-structured menu and search functionality are vital.
- Visual Design: Aesthetics matter. The visual appeal of a casino’s website or physical space can influence a player’s mood and willingness to engage.
- Game Variety: Offering a diverse range of games that cater to different preferences ensures that all players find something enjoyable.
- Customer Support: Accessible and responsive customer service is essential for resolving issues and enhancing player satisfaction.
Practical examples and use cases
Real-world scenarios can illustrate the importance of user experience in casinos. For instance, an online casino that implements a streamlined registration process allows new players to start gaming quickly, reducing the chances of them abandoning the site out of frustration. Additionally, a mobile-friendly design enables players to enjoy games on the go, catering to the increasing number of users who prefer mobile devices. In physical casinos, well-placed signage and friendly staff can enhance the overall experience, making it easier for players to navigate the space and feel welcomed.
Advantages and disadvantages
While focusing on user experience has numerous advantages, it is also important to consider potential drawbacks. Some advantages include:
- Increased Player Retention: A positive experience encourages players to return, boosting long-term revenue.
- Enhanced Brand Loyalty: Players are more likely to recommend a casino that provides a great experience to their friends and family.
However, there are disadvantages to be aware of:
- High Development Costs: Investing in user experience design can be expensive, especially for smaller casinos.
- Constant Updates Required: To maintain a competitive edge, casinos must continually update their platforms, which can be resource-intensive.
